    胶东焦家超巨型金矿床三维空间特征及赋矿规律

    3D spatial characteristics and ore-host regularity of Jiaojia super giant gold deposit in Jiaodong

    • 摘要: 胶东地区近年深部找矿取得重大突破。研究金矿床的三维空间特征对于深化成矿规律认识、指导深部找矿具有重要意义。在基于500个钻孔资料建立的胶东焦家地区三维地质模型的基础上,分析了金矿床的三维空间特征。通过三维透明化分析发现,以往作为独立金矿床勘查、开采的多个浅部矿区,其主要矿体向深部连为一体,构成资源量超过1000 t的同一个超巨型金矿床,矿床主要由3个矿体组成。赋矿的焦家断裂在三维空间上起伏波动较大,沿倾向呈铲式阶梯状形态,在断裂倾角由陡变缓的下部主矿体厚度较大。矿体厚度的三维分布图出现数处厚度较大区域,沿矿体走向和倾向厚度呈现厚-薄相间变化,矿体品位与厚度相关系数为0.337,矿化强度的三维分布显示有4处矿化富集区。分析表明,矿化富集区与断裂倾角变化部位相吻合,且矿体主要富集在倾角较缓部位。认为深部找矿应重视对断裂构造三维空间变化的分析及阶梯模式的应用。

       

      Abstract: In recent years, the deep prospecting in Jiaodong area has made great breakthroughs.It is of great significance to study the 3D spatial characteristics of gold deposits for deepening the understanding of metallogenic regularity and guiding deep prospecting.Based on the data of 500 boreholes, a 3D model of Jiaojia area in Jiaodong is established, and the three-dimensional spatial characteristics of gold deposits are analyzed.Through three-dimensional transparency analysis, it is found that the main ore bodies of several shallow mining areas, which used to be independent gold deposit exploration and mining, are connected to the deep, forming the same super giant gold deposit with a resource of more than 1000 t.The deposit is mainly composed of three ore bodies.The Jiaojia fault, which is the host of ore, fluctuates greatly in three-dimensional space and presents a shovel ladder shape along the dip.The main ore body locates at parts of turning point lower of the fracture inclination.3D distribution map of orebody thickness shows that there are several high value areas.Along the strike and dip of ore body, the thickness presents the alternation of thick and thin.The correlation coefficient between ore body grade and thickness is 0.337.The 3D distribution of ore body mineralization intensity shows that there are four mineralization enrichment areas.The analysis shows that the mineralization enrichment area is consistent with the fault dip angle change position, and the ore body is mainly concentrated in the lower dip angle position.It is considered that deep prospecting should pay attention to the analysis of the 3D spatial variation of fault structure and the application of ladder model.
